The Nigerian social media space and entertainment circles have been set abuzz by the wedding of popular clergyman, Pastor Chris Okafor, to his wife, Pearl. The ceremony, described as a "Perfect Match Made in Heaven," took place on Tuesday, December 16, 2025, and was graced by a host of respected figures from the Nigerian Christian community.
A Star-Studded Ceremony Amidst Controversy
The wedding proceeded despite a very public outcry from Nollywood actress, Doris Ogala. In the days leading up to the event, Ogala took to her Instagram page to call out the pastor, alleging he had made marriage promises to her which he failed to fulfill. She vowed to take legal action, claiming to possess evidence including chat logs, screen recordings, and a video.
Undeterred by the controversy, the wedding was a notable gathering of spiritual leaders. Among the dignitaries spotted at the event were Bishop Oche John Egah, Pastor Idah Peterside, Matthew A. Ashimolowo, and Bishop Isaac Idahosa. Their presence was seen as a strong show of support for the newlywed couple.
Doris Ogala's Stance and Legal Threats
Doris Ogala's allegations cast a long shadow over the celebrations. In a chat with media personality Daddy Freeze, she was cautioned about the legal ramifications of making her private material public, potentially violating privacy laws. However, Ogala remained steadfast, stating she had already instructed her lawyer to proceed.
She argued that Pastor Okafor's decision to marry another woman after commitments were made to her constituted grounds for legal action, and she expressed readiness to present her proof in a court of law. This ongoing dispute has become a central talking point surrounding the wedding.
Public Reaction to the Union
The news and adorable pictures from the wedding have sparked a flurry of reactions online. While many offered congratulations to the couple, others questioned the timing and ethics of the marriage given the unresolved allegations.

Further fueling the online discourse, a past proposal video of Pastor Chris Okafor resurfaced after Doris Ogala's call-out. In the clip, the pastor is seen leading a hesitant lady to a proposal spot, which many netizens have been dissecting in light of recent events.
